What this means: About 36% of students here test proficient in math and reading, below the roughly 56% typical for New York schools with a similar share of low-income students. BeatsExpectations compares each school with others at the same poverty level, not by raw scores, so a school lands here when its results trail those comparable schools, which is not the same as having low scores. A higher-scoring school can still fall in this tier if similar schools score higher still.

BeatsExpectations runs a per-state regression of proficiency on free/reduced-lunch share, then scores each school by residual. How this is calculated →

About C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L

C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is a mid-sized elementary school in CAMDEN, New York. The school enrolls 493 students in kindergarten through 4.

CAMDEN CENTRAL SCHOOL DISTRICT counts 2,003 students in its 4 schools, and C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is one of them.

C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is 92% White by enrollment. The rest of enrollment is 4% multiracial and 3% Hispanic. Census estimates put the White share of Oneida County's population at about 80%. On the diversity index, which measures the chance that two random students are from different groups, C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L scores 15%.

There are 39.4 full-time-equivalent teachers at C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L, giving a ratio of 12.5:1. The average ratio among elementary schools in New York is similar, at 12.8:1. A total of 254 students, or 52%, are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ch.

On allk12's BeatsExpectations measure, C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is among the bottom 10% of schools in New York. Predicted: 56.0%. Actual: 35.7%.

Census data for Oneida County show median household income comes to about $70,154, about 28% of adults have at least a bachelor's degree, and roughly 11% of residents are in poverty. There are 72 public schools in the county, enrolling about 32,265, C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L among them.

Of the public schools around it, C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is closest to CAMDEN MIDDLE SCHOOL, about 0.3 miles away. There are 4 other public schools within five miles. Local comparison: C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L ranks 5th of 8 nearby schools, at 35.7% versus a 40.9% average.

The federal government classifies CAMDEN ELEMENTARY SCHOOL's location as Rural: Distant.

In 2024-25, the school enrolled 493, up from 390 in 2017-18.
